EDITORS COMMENTS
This print captures the essence of Frederic Chopin, a legendary Polish musician known for his extraordinary talent on the piano. The image portrays Chopin in a moment of deep concentration, his fingers delicately dancing across the keyboard as he plays what could be described as his "last notes." Chopin's frail and delicate appearance is evident in this photograph, reflecting the toll that consumption took on him during his short life. Despite his physical struggles, Chopin's musical genius shines through in this image, showcasing why he is considered one of the greatest composers of all time. The historical significance of this photo cannot be understated, as it provides a glimpse into the life and work of an iconic figure in music history. It offers viewers a rare opportunity to witness Chopin in action, capturing a moment frozen in time that allows us to connect with his artistry and passion for music.
